Professional Services ERP API Integration for End-to-End Quote-to-Cash Workflow Sync
Learn how professional services firms can use ERP API integration, middleware modernization, and enterprise orchestration to synchronize quote-to-cash workflows across CRM, PSA, finance, billing, and cloud ERP platforms with stronger governance, visibility, and operational resilience.
May 22, 2026
Why quote-to-cash integration is now a core enterprise architecture priority
For professional services organizations, quote-to-cash is no longer a linear finance process. It is a distributed operational system spanning CRM, CPQ, contract lifecycle tools, PSA platforms, time and expense systems, billing engines, tax services, payment platforms, and cloud ERP. When these systems are loosely connected or synchronized through manual exports, firms experience revenue leakage, delayed invoicing, utilization blind spots, and inconsistent reporting across sales, delivery, and finance.
Professional services ERP API integration should therefore be treated as enterprise connectivity architecture rather than a point-to-point automation project. The objective is to create connected enterprise systems that can coordinate opportunity data, project structures, resource plans, milestones, time capture, billing events, revenue recognition inputs, and collections status with governed operational synchronization.
In practice, end-to-end quote-to-cash workflow sync requires more than exposing APIs. It requires enterprise orchestration, middleware modernization, integration lifecycle governance, and operational visibility systems that can support changing service models, global entities, and hybrid application estates.
Where professional services firms typically break down
Many firms still run fragmented workflows where sales closes a deal in CRM, project teams re-enter data into a PSA or ERP, finance manually validates billing schedules, and revenue teams reconcile spreadsheets at month end. This creates duplicate data entry, inconsistent customer records, delayed project activation, and billing disputes caused by mismatched contract terms or missing delivery milestones.
Build Scalable Enterprise Platforms
Deploy ERP, AI automation, analytics, cloud infrastructure, and enterprise transformation systems with SysGenPro.
The problem becomes more severe in firms operating across regions, legal entities, currencies, and service lines. A consulting business may quote fixed-fee work in Salesforce, manage staffing in a PSA platform, track time in a separate SaaS application, invoice from a cloud ERP, and collect cash through a payment gateway. Without scalable interoperability architecture, each handoff introduces latency, governance risk, and reporting inconsistency.
Inconsistent margin reporting and weak operational intelligence
The target state: connected quote-to-cash operations
A mature target state uses enterprise API architecture and hybrid integration patterns to connect front-office, delivery, and back-office systems into a coordinated operating model. CRM and CPQ events trigger governed project and customer master creation. Contract terms flow into ERP and PSA platforms through canonical service objects. Time, expense, milestone, and subscription data feed billing orchestration. Invoice, payment, and collections events then update customer, finance, and account management systems in near real time.
This model supports connected operational intelligence. Leaders can see backlog, work in progress, billable utilization, unbilled revenue, invoice aging, and margin performance without waiting for manual reconciliation. More importantly, operational teams can act on exceptions before they become revenue or customer experience issues.
Reference architecture for professional services ERP interoperability
The most effective architecture is usually not a direct API mesh between every application. Professional services firms benefit from an enterprise service architecture that combines API-led connectivity, event-driven enterprise systems, and orchestration services. Core systems often include CRM, CPQ, contract management, PSA, HCM, time and expense, cloud ERP, tax engines, e-signature, data warehouse, and payment services.
A middleware or integration platform should mediate identity, transformation, routing, retries, observability, and policy enforcement. This is especially important when integrating modern SaaS applications with legacy finance modules, acquired business units, or regional systems that expose inconsistent interfaces. Middleware modernization reduces brittle custom scripts and creates reusable integration assets for customer, project, resource, invoice, and payment domains.
System APIs should expose governed access to ERP, PSA, CRM, billing, and payment platforms.
Process APIs should orchestrate quote approval, project creation, billing readiness, invoice generation, and cash application workflows.
Experience APIs or service interfaces should support internal portals, finance dashboards, partner systems, and automation bots without duplicating business logic.
Event streams should publish key state changes such as quote accepted, contract signed, project activated, milestone approved, invoice posted, and payment received.
Master data controls should define authoritative ownership for customer, contract, project, rate card, tax, and legal entity attributes.
How API governance changes quote-to-cash outcomes
API governance is often treated as a compliance layer, but in quote-to-cash integration it directly affects revenue operations. Without governance, teams create duplicate customer endpoints, inconsistent project payloads, and undocumented billing logic embedded in scripts or iPaaS flows. Over time, this leads to integration failures during ERP upgrades, audit concerns around financial controls, and slow onboarding of new service lines.
A governed model defines canonical schemas, versioning standards, authentication policies, error handling conventions, and data quality rules for financially relevant transactions. It also establishes approval workflows for changes affecting contract terms, invoice generation, tax calculation, and revenue recognition inputs. This is essential for enterprise interoperability governance in regulated and multi-entity environments.
Realistic integration scenario: Salesforce, PSA, and cloud ERP synchronization
Consider a global consulting firm using Salesforce for opportunity management, a PSA platform for staffing and delivery, and Oracle NetSuite or Microsoft Dynamics 365 for finance. When a quote is approved and the contract is signed, the integration layer validates customer and legal entity data, creates or updates the account in ERP, provisions the project and work breakdown structure in PSA, and publishes a project activation event to downstream systems.
As consultants submit time and expenses, the PSA emits approved billing events. The orchestration layer applies contract rules for fixed fee, time and materials, retainers, or milestone billing, then sends billing-ready transactions to ERP. ERP generates invoices, tax services calculate jurisdictional obligations, and payment status updates flow back to CRM and account management dashboards. If a milestone is rejected or a rate card mismatch occurs, the workflow routes the exception to finance operations with full traceability.
Architecture decision
Benefit
Tradeoff
Direct SaaS-to-ERP APIs
Fast initial deployment for narrow use cases
Higher long-term complexity and weak reuse
Central middleware orchestration
Better governance, observability, and transformation control
Requires platform discipline and architecture ownership
Event-driven workflow sync
Improved responsiveness and decoupling across systems
Needs strong event contracts and replay handling
Canonical data model
Consistent interoperability across acquired or regional systems
Upfront design effort and change management
Cloud ERP modernization and hybrid integration considerations
Many professional services firms are modernizing from on-premises finance systems to cloud ERP while still retaining legacy payroll, data warehouse, or regional billing components. This creates a hybrid integration architecture where modern REST APIs coexist with file-based interfaces, message queues, and batch jobs. The modernization challenge is not simply replacing connectors. It is redesigning operational synchronization so that cloud ERP becomes part of a composable enterprise system rather than another silo.
A practical modernization roadmap usually starts by isolating core business capabilities such as customer onboarding, project setup, billing event processing, invoice publication, and collections updates. These capabilities are then exposed through reusable APIs and orchestration services, allowing the organization to migrate ERP modules or SaaS applications incrementally without breaking end-to-end workflow coordination.
Operational visibility and resilience requirements
Quote-to-cash integration cannot be managed effectively without enterprise observability systems. IT and finance leaders need visibility into transaction throughput, failed syncs, delayed approvals, duplicate records, invoice exceptions, and payment posting latency. Observability should include technical telemetry, business process monitoring, and audit-ready traceability across APIs, events, and middleware workflows.
Operational resilience also matters because financially critical workflows cannot depend on best-effort integrations. Resilient architecture includes idempotent processing, replayable event streams, dead-letter handling, compensating transactions, SLA-based alerting, and regional failover where required. For global firms, resilience planning should also account for tax service outages, payment gateway disruptions, and ERP maintenance windows.
Track business KPIs such as quote-to-project activation time, billing cycle latency, unbilled work backlog, invoice exception rate, and cash application lag.
Implement correlation IDs across CRM, PSA, ERP, and payment workflows to support root-cause analysis.
Separate transient integration failures from business rule exceptions so operations teams can respond appropriately.
Use policy-based retries and replay queues for non-destructive recovery of financially relevant transactions.
Align integration monitoring with finance close, audit, and revenue operations requirements rather than infrastructure metrics alone.
Scalability guidance for growing services organizations
Scalability in professional services integration is not only about API volume. It includes the ability to support new geographies, acquisitions, service offerings, pricing models, and compliance obligations without redesigning the entire integration estate. A scalable enterprise connectivity architecture uses reusable domain services, standardized event contracts, and configurable orchestration rules for billing and revenue workflows.
This becomes especially important when firms expand from project-based consulting into managed services, subscriptions, or outcome-based pricing. The quote-to-cash model must then synchronize recurring billing, usage data, service milestones, and contract amendments across SaaS and ERP platforms. Organizations that invest early in composable enterprise systems can adapt faster than those relying on hard-coded workflow logic.
Executive recommendations for implementation
Executives should sponsor quote-to-cash integration as an operating model initiative shared by sales, delivery, finance, and IT. The most successful programs define a target-state interoperability architecture, assign data ownership by domain, and establish governance for APIs, events, and financially material workflow changes. They also prioritize a small number of high-value synchronization journeys rather than attempting to automate every edge case in phase one.
From an ROI perspective, the strongest returns usually come from faster project activation, reduced manual rekeying, lower invoice exception rates, improved billing timeliness, stronger utilization reporting, and better cash forecasting. SysGenPro should position these outcomes not as isolated automation wins, but as the result of connected enterprise systems built on durable middleware strategy, ERP interoperability, and operational workflow synchronization.
FAQ
Frequently Asked Questions
Common enterprise questions about ERP, AI, cloud, SaaS, automation, implementation, and digital transformation.
Why is professional services ERP API integration more complex than standard SaaS integration?
โ
Professional services quote-to-cash spans commercially sensitive and financially controlled workflows across CRM, CPQ, contracts, PSA, time capture, billing, ERP, tax, and payment systems. Integration must preserve contract accuracy, project structures, billing rules, legal entity controls, and auditability. That makes enterprise orchestration, canonical data models, and governance far more important than simple connector-based automation.
What role does middleware play in end-to-end quote-to-cash workflow synchronization?
โ
Middleware provides the control plane for transformation, routing, policy enforcement, retries, observability, and orchestration across distributed operational systems. It reduces brittle point-to-point dependencies, supports hybrid integration architecture, and enables reusable services for customer, project, invoice, and payment synchronization.
How should firms approach API governance for ERP and billing integrations?
โ
They should define canonical schemas, versioning standards, security policies, error handling conventions, and approval controls for financially material changes. Governance should also cover data ownership, event contracts, audit traceability, and lifecycle management so ERP upgrades, new SaaS platforms, or regional rollouts do not introduce inconsistent business logic.
Can cloud ERP modernization be done without disrupting quote-to-cash operations?
โ
Yes, if modernization is capability-led rather than system-led. Firms should decouple core processes such as customer onboarding, project setup, billing event processing, and invoice publication through APIs and orchestration services. This allows legacy and cloud ERP components to coexist during transition while preserving operational synchronization.
What are the most important resilience controls for quote-to-cash integrations?
โ
Key controls include idempotent transaction handling, replayable events, dead-letter queues, compensating workflows, SLA-based alerting, end-to-end correlation IDs, and clear separation of technical failures from business exceptions. These controls help maintain financial integrity during outages, retries, and downstream system maintenance.
How do firms measure ROI from professional services ERP interoperability programs?
โ
ROI is typically measured through reduced manual data entry, faster quote-to-project activation, lower invoice exception rates, shorter billing cycles, improved utilization and margin visibility, reduced reconciliation effort, and better cash forecasting. Strategic value also comes from enabling new pricing models and supporting growth without proportional integration complexity.
When should an organization use event-driven architecture in professional services integration?
โ
Event-driven architecture is valuable when multiple downstream systems need timely updates from operational milestones such as contract signature, project activation, approved time, milestone completion, invoice posting, or payment receipt. It improves decoupling and responsiveness, but it should be paired with strong event governance, replay strategy, and business observability.